EDITORS COMMENTS
This image showcases a page from an original manuscript of "Encomium Murchisoniaum," a poem penned by the remarkable Victorian-era fossil collector and self-taught palaeontologist, Mary Anning (1799-1847). The poem, written in the 1840s, is dedicated to Sir Roderick Impey Murchison (1792-1871), a renowned geologist and contemporary of Anning. The title "Encomium Murchisoniaum" translates to "In Praise of Murchison," reflecting Anning's admiration and appreciation for the influential figure in the field of geology. Mary Anning, born and raised in Lyme Regis, England, was a pioneer in the study of fossils, particularly of the Jurassic marine reptiles that littered the beaches of her hometown. Her discoveries, including the first complete Ichthyosaur skeleton, revolutionized the scientific understanding of prehistoric life. Sir Roderick Impey Murchison, a Scottish geologist, was instrumental in the establishment of the Geological Society of London and the development of the modern science of geology. His work on the Silurian and Devonian systems, as well as his advocacy for the uniformitarian theory, significantly advanced the field. The connection between these two extraordinary figures is evident in this heartfelt poem, where Anning pays tribute to Murchison's contributions to the scientific community and acknowledges their shared passion for the study of the earth's history. The intricate script and delicate illustrations adorning the page further highlight the artistry and dedication of Anning, a testament to her remarkable intellect and creativity.
